Background:
AZGP1 (Alpha-2-Glycoprotein 1, Zinc-Binding) is a Protein Coding gene. Diseases associated with AZGP1 include Hidrocystoma and Clear Cell Hidradenoma. Among its related pathways are Miscellaneous transport and binding events and Transport of glucose and other sugars, bile salts and organic acids, metal ions and amine compounds. Stimulates lipid degradation in adipocytes and causes the extensive fat losses associated with some advanced cancers. May bind polyunsaturated fatty acids.
